Transaction 20cbda357405336cd5318156f04a14d8dac9a8a6b57230bc56bf92d2293e0f88
1 Input
-
8ade986ecaa6633de14d63d1eb6c9ed2edc805fa02756070fbaf05b7e3290789:45
OP_DATA_48(48) 450221009840ab350d1ced3fcfd09317542e3df4e7ad64f9c7d452b69fc8468dbba85cb00220217e973aaf75f596c621OP_SUB(148)
1 Outputs
- 20cbda357405336cd5318156f04a14d8dac9a8a6b57230bc56bf92d2293e0f88:0
value 56968
address 17Z4eShWuchobuwNp3PGwTRFyrbxd99H6t